Bifold, Sliding or Heritage Doors: Which System is Right for Your Project?

System selection should be based on project requirements rather than just aesthetics. BDC Aluminium supplies three different aluminium door systems.

Bifold Doors

Bifold doors are suitable for creating wide openings. Their panels fold neatly to one side and are popular for housing developments, rear extensions and garden-facing elevations.

We supply both Smart Visofold 1000 Slim and Visofold 6000 Bifolds. They allow a strong connection between indoor and outdoor spaces and are ideal where maximum opening width is a priority.

Sliding Doors

Sliding doors operate along a track, making them well-suited to projects where maximising glazed areas and preserving usable floor space are priorities. They’re suitable for large glazed areas and are popular within contemporary housing developments, luxury residential projects and apartment schemes.

Our Visoglide Plus system is an ideal choice when uninterrupted glazing is a key objective.

Aluminium Door System Comparison

Door Type Key Benefit Ideal Application
Bifold Doors Creates wide openings between internal and external spaces Housing developments, extensions, garden-facing elevations
Sliding Doors Maximises glazing and external views Contemporary residential developments and apartments
Heritage Doors Traditional styling with modern performance Refurbishments, heritage projects and character properties
